With all that said, I just have to endorse the exercise video Fit For 2 . Lisa, the instructor in the video, posts often to this newsgroup and is always a help when anybody has a question about exercise. This video is great, I used to do step aerobics before I was pregnant, and I found this video to be very easy to do (her steps aren't too complicated and it's easy to follow). Also, unlike most exercise videos I've seen/done, the music for Fit For 2 really gets you moving. It's dance club music, and when you think you don't have much energy, within the first few minutes you realize you've got more spring in your step than you've had all day. It's also followed by a brief question/answer session with an OB. It's really helped me reduce my stress level, and I'm not exhausted after I finish. And, you don't have to own a step to do this video, you can also just do the steps like you're in a regular aerobics class. I just had to respond to the post regarding Shape magazine's review of my video. Not to sound too much like sour grapes, I'd just like to point out a couple of things. First of all, the reviewer of my video also reviewed 8 other pregnancy videos, three of which she was involved in the production (could she be a little biased?) and gave 4 1/2 or 5 stars. Three of the other videos reviewed were produced by regular advertisers in Shape and were also given top ratings. The other three videos reviewed, including the Fit For 2 video, were produced by small, independent producers and were given very poor ratings. When I questioned Shape and the reviewer on this matter, I received no response from either the editor or the reviewer. I later found out that Shape has been sued by another video producer on a similar matter. Again, not to sound too much like sour grapes, I advise anyone looking to magazines for information to question the source of that information. Just be a discriminating reader!
